### **The Dive Map: What is the "Best Place to Dive in Vietnam"?**

As a diver, I know that "best" is subjective based on what you seek. Here are the top three destinations for your **scuba diving in vietnam** adventure:

#### 1. Nha Trang: The Traditional Diving Capital

Nha Trang is the cradle of the diving industry in Vietnam.

* **Strengths:** It's a fantastic place for newbies to get their certification. There are many **dive centers vietnam** (dive centers) to pick from and it's also a perfect place if you love *muck diving* (diving for small, strange creatures).
* **The Experience:** You can expect nice reefs and plenty of clownfish (Nemo!).

#### 2. Phu Quoc: The Emerging Tropical Paradise

Phu Quoc, or "Pearl Island", provides a gentler diving experience.

* **Pros:** The sea around Phu Quoc are relatively shallow and calm, ideal for **discover diving dive center** (try dives) courses and snorkeling.
* **What you'll see:** Warm waters, good visibility, and vibrant soft corals.

#### 3. Con Dao: The Expert's Choice (And My Personal Favorite)

In my opinion, this is the location of the **best diving in vietnam**. Con Dao is a strictly protected national park.

* **Pros:** The coral here is almost pristine. This is one of the rare places in Vietnam where you have a chance see Dugongs, and, more info if you're lucky during the right season, even whale sharks. The dive experience here is profound, where you can really "dive into deep" (explore deeply) into a healthy ecosystem.
* **What you'll see:** Small dive groups, a true feeling of adventure, and massive schools of fish that you seldom see elsewhere.

### A Pro's Tip: How to Select a Reputable "Viet Nam Dive Center"

Whether your dive experience is a success or failure, 90% depends on the dive shop you select. When searching for "**dive center near me**" when you are in Vietnam, you must check their E-E-A-T factors (Experience, Expertise, Authoritativeness, Trustworthiness):

1. **Accreditation (Authoritativeness):** Are they an accredited center by reputable organizations like PADI or **SSI diving centers vietnam**? This is non-negotiable.
2. **Safety (Trustworthiness):** Check the reviews. Do they focus on small dive groups? Is their equipment well-maintained?
3. **Local Knowledge (Expertise):** Do the guides have deep knowledge of the local marine life? Or are they simply "tour guides" under the water? A good guide will turn a normal **vietnam dive** into an unforgettable expedition.
4. **Time in the Water (Experience):** Choose **viet divers** (Vietnamese divers) or international experts who have been working in that specific area for a long time. They know the hidden dive sites.
